Onigiri Goes Global: Japan's Largest Railway Group Opens a Rice Ball Shop in London as Government Backs Worldwide Expansion

JR East, Japan's largest railway group, opened onigiri shop TOKYO ONIGIRI in London's Leicester Square in December 2025. Behind this unusual move, a railway company entering overseas food retail, lies the government's GOHAN Project strategy to boost Japanese rice exports. From Onigiri Summit 2026 to convenience store packaging innovations, we explore how the humble rice ball could become Japan's next global food hit after sushi and ramen.
